> This is a call for vote to graduate Oozie podling from Apache Incubator.
>
> Oozie entered the Incubator in July of 2011. Since then it has added
> two new committers and made two significant releases following the ASF
> policies and guidelines. The community of Oozie is active, healthy and
> growing and has demonstrated the ability to self-govern using accepted
> Apache practices. Oozie community has voted to proceed with graduation
> [1] and the result can be found at [2].

> X. Establish the Apache Oozie Project
>
> WHEREAS, the Board of Directors deems it to be in the best
> interests of the Foundation and consistent with the
> Foundation's purpose to establish a Project Management
> Committee charged with the creation and maintenance of
> open-source software related to a system for managing
> and scheduling workflows that run Apache Hadoop Map Reduce
> jobs, Apache Pig jobs, Apache Hive jobs and Apache Sqoop jobs
> for distribution at no charge to the public.
>
> N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that a Project Management
> Committee (PMC), to be known as the "Apache Oozie Project",
> be and hereby is established pursuant to Bylaws of the
> Foundation; and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that the Apache Oozie Project be and hereby is
> responsible for the creation and maintenance of software
> related to a system for managing
> and scheduling workflows that run Apache Hadoop Map Reduce
> jobs, Apache Pig jobs, Apache Hive jobs and Apache Sqoop jobs;
> and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that the office of "Vice President, Apache Oozie" be
> and hereby is created, the person holding such office to
> serve at the direction of the Board of Directors as the chair
> of the Apache Oozie Project, and to have primary responsibility
> for management of the projects within the scope of
> responsibility of the Apache Oozie Project; and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that the persons listed immediately below be and
> hereby are appointed to serve as the initial members of the
> Apache Oozie Project:
>
> * Alejandro Abdelnur tucu@apache.org
> * Andreas Neumann anew@apache.org
> * Angelo Huang angeloh@apache.org
> * Chao Wang brookwc@apache.org
> * Harsh Chouraria qwertymaniac@apache.org
> * Mayank Bansal mayank@apache.org
> * Mohammad Islam kamrul@apache.org
> * Virag Kothari virag@apache.org
>
> N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that Alejandro Abdelnur
> be appointed to the office of Vice President, Apache Oozie,
> to serve in accordance with and subject to the direction of the
> Board of Directors and the Bylaws of the Foundation until
> death, resignation, retirement, removal or disqualification,
> or until a successor is appointed; and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that the initial Apache Oozie PMC be and hereby is
> tasked with the creation of a set of bylaws intended to
> encourage open development and increased participation in the
> Apache Oozie Project; and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that the Apache Oozie Project be and hereby
> is tasked with the migration and rationalization of the Apache
> Incubator Oozie podling; and be it further
>
> RESOLVED, that all responsibilities pertaining to the Apache
> Incubator Oozie podling encumbered upon the Apache Incubator
> Project are hereafter discharged.
